Global Market Snapshot
-
Global shipments surpassed 620,000 units in 2024 as patient management shifted toward outpatient and long-term care environments.
-
Non-invasive ventilators accounted for over 72% of market revenue due to strong adoption among COPD, neuromuscular disorder, and chronic respiratory failure patients.
-
Demand continued to grow from home health agencies, long-term care networks, and remote monitoring–driven care models.
-
The top five manufacturers represented approximately 58–60% of global revenue, indicating moderate consolidation.
-
Rising preference for lightweight, connected, and battery-efficient devices shaped new product development strategies.
-
Overall, the homecare ventilator market is benefitting from demographic shifts, home-based care expansion, and reimbursement alignment for chronic respiratory support.

Regional Outlook
The homecare ventilator market shows strong global growth, influenced by reimbursement maturity, chronic disease prevalence, and telehealth adoption.
North America
-
High prevalence of COPD and neuromuscular disorders supports consistent adoption.
-
Strong reimbursement pathways and rapid expansion of remote patient monitoring (RPM) programs.
Europe
-
EU-led emphasis on reducing hospital burden is increasing domiciliary ventilation usage.
Asia Pacific
-
Fastest-growing region with 8.5–9.2% CAGR outlook through 2031.
-
China, India, and Japan are expanding homecare infrastructure and private respiratory therapy services.
-
Domestic manufacturers gaining competitive strength with cost-effective non-invasive ventilators.
Latin America
-
Brazil and Mexico showing steady growth in home-based respiratory support, driven by public insurance expansion.
Middle East & Africa
-
GCC countries accelerating adoption due to chronic disease prevalence and supportive homecare reimbursement programs.
-
Sub-Saharan regions adopting rugged, portable ventilation solutions for community-based care programs.
Collectively, the homecare ventilator market is positioned for robust growth as home-based disease management becomes a global healthcare priority.

Technology Evolution
-
Growth of AI-driven ventilation algorithms for personalized breathing support and auto-adjustment.
-
Integration of Bluetooth, LTE, and Wi-Fi connectivity enabling device-to-cloud data transfer and clinician dashboards.
-
Advancements in compact turbine technology, improving airflow precision and reducing device footprint.
-
Development of ultra-quiet motors, long-life batteries, and ergonomic interfaces for patient comfort.
-
Expansion of hybrid designs supporting both NIV and invasive ventilation for long-term care settings.

Clinical Adoption and Buyer Considerations
-
Clinicians prioritize ventilators with:
-
Accurate pressure delivery and sensitive trigger responsiveness
-
Comfort-focused interfaces supporting long-term adherence
-
Remote access tools to manage patient data and adjust therapy
-
Buyers evaluate:
-
Lifecycle cost and consumable ecosystem
-
Device portability, weight, and battery autonomy
-
Connectivity integration with homecare monitoring platforms
-
Training and technical support for caregivers and home health teams
-
Reliability and service infrastructure to minimize downtime
-
Homecare providers adopting standardized ventilator fleets to streamline maintenance and improve operational efficiency.
